Overview

Postcode SE3 8NB is located in a major urban area, within the Kidbrooke Park ward of Greenwich in the London region, and forms part of the Kidbrooke North area. It has high deprivation and average crime levels, with around 57.8 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 55% below the London average of 130 per 1,000. The average income per household in Kidbrooke North is £73,055 per year. The nearest station is Kidbrooke, about 0.4 miles away. There are 11 primary and 4 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, the closest medium park is Hervey Road Playing Field.
